The cheapest way to get from Champoussin to Sion is to drive which costs SFr 9 - SFr 15 and takes 55 min.
The fastest way to get from Champoussin to Sion is to drive which takes 55 min and costs SFr 9 - SFr 15.
The distance between Champoussin and Sion is 83 km. The road distance is 63.1 km.
The best way to get from Champoussin to Sion without a car is to line 81 bus and train which takes 2h 32m and costs SFr 24 - SFr 35.
It takes approximately 2h 32m to get from Champoussin to Sion,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Champoussin to Sion is 63 km. It takes approximately 55 min to drive from Champoussin to Sion.

There is no direct connection from Champoussin to Sion. However, you can take the line 81 bus to Val-d'Illiez, gare, walk to Val-d'Illiez, take the train to Aigle, then take the train to Sion. Alternatively, you can take the taxi to St-Maurice then take the train to Sion.
